  • Statistics for New Stuyahok, Alaska
  • The population of New Stuyahok is 471. Of that number, 259 are Males and 212 are Females.

    New Stuyahok, Alaska population breakdown by age is as follows:

    10.19 % are Under Age 5
    11.68 % are 5 to 9 Years Old
    12.95 % are 10 to 14 Years Old
    8.70 % are 15 to 19 Years Old
    7.64 % are 20 to 24 Years Old
    14.86 % are 25 to 34 Years Old
    12.95 % are 35 to 44 Years Old
    9.55 % are 45 to 54 Years Old
    4.46 % are 55 to 59 Years Old
    2.55 % are 60 to 64 Years Old
    2.55 % are 65 to 74 Years Old
    1.06 % are 75 to 84 Years Old
    0.85 % are over 85 Years Old

    New Stuyahok Stats
    The Total Area covered by New Stuyahok, Alaska is 21.13 Sq. Miles.
    The population density in New Stuyahok, AK. is 22.29 persons/sq. mile.
    The New Stuyahok elevation is 0 Ft.

    Enrollment and Education for New Stuyahok:
    178 students are enrolled in school in New Stuyahok, Alaska (over 3 years of age).
    Of those who are enrolled in New Stuyahok:
    12 students are attending Nursery School in New Stuyahok.
    20 students are enrolled in Kindergarten.
    111 students in New Stuyahok are enrolled in Primary School
    25 students attend High School in New Stuyahok.
    10 students attend College in New Stuyahok.
    New Stuyahok Employment Info:
    130 people are employed in New Stuyahok.
    27 people are unemployed in New Stuyahok, Alaska.
    Data on Household Economics in New Stuyahok:
    Household earnings breakdown:
    Under $10,000 yearly: 10
    $10,000.00 to $14,999 yearly: 13
    $15,000 to $24,999 yearly: 27
    $25,000 to $34,999 yearly: 20
    $35,000 to $49,999 yearly: 14
    $50,000 to $74,999 yearly: 16
    $75,000 to $99,999 yearly: 2
    $100,000 to $149,999 yearly: 3
    $150,000 to $199,999 yearly: 0
    $200,000 or more yearly: 0
